8×8 is another easy way to get a toll-free number for your small business. They offer toll-free and local numbers for multiple countries, making them a great choice if your target customers are located in multiple regions.
Plus, you get all the usual call management features list of usa cell phone number like auto attendant, call recording, visual voicemail, hold music, call forwarding, ring groups, and more.
Prices: Starting at $15 per month per user.

Vonage
Vonage is another business phone service that offers toll-free and local numbers. You can dial one of the popular area codes 888, 877 or 866, which will ring on your existing business number.
They have an easy-to-use web-based control panel for managing your calls. It includes all the additional features you would expect from a VoIP service provider, including voicemail, automatic answering, forwarding and routing, simultaneous ringing on multiple devices, and more.
Pricing: Their mobile plan starts at $19.99/month per user with limited features. The premium plan starts at $29.99/month per user and unlocks advanced features.
It also offers seamless integrations with Google Workspace and Office 365
